    What you will do:

    • Perform electrical installation and repair operations to electrical systems and control systems
    • Install and repair equipment relays, starters, switches, motors, motor control centers, switchgear, transformers, power distribution centers, heat tracing systems, and cable trays
    • Determine conduit sizes, pull conductors, make terminations and install junction boxes
    • Support wiring and other electrical operations relative to retrofits, construction projects, installations, equipment replacements, and other service projects

    What we are looking for:

    • Journeyman level experience in power and control wiring, and commercial electrical installations
    • Must be able to work independently without supervision and control your own project
    • Strong industry knowledge and experience is required
    • Possession of electrical Journeymen or Master's license (Preferred, but not required)
    • Completion of applicable trade school (Preferred, but not required)
    • High school diploma or equivalent
    • Knowledge of NEC and applicable local codes and OSHA safety regulations.
    • Excellent communication and customer service skills
    • Clean driving record and ability to pass a drug screen and background check
